Waiting for the big envelope...

Hi everyone,

I received an acceptance email from Gtown on March 31, yup along with a very generous financial aid award, yet I haven't received the big envelope. I assumed they should use express mailing, so it would take probably 3-4 working days to arrive. I'm an international student so there are still a lot of stuffs to do: deposit (wire transfer), Immigration Questionnaire, I-20... and I don't want to miss out

Is there anyone who was accepted but not received the big envelope? I live in Vietnam by the way.

I was accepted last year. When I got my mail and it said "Georgetown University" on a small, average sized envelope my heart sank because I thought I didn't get it. To my suprise, they send out the acceptance letters first rather than sending your financial aid package and acceptance letter together. Don't be fooled like I was last year, you never know if an average sized envelope could hold everything :-).
